Abstract:
A quantum computing service includes connections to one or more quantum hardware providers that are configured to execute quantum circuits using quantum computers based on one or more quantum technologies. The quantum computing service also includes at least one edge computing device located adjacent to a quantum computer at one of the quantum hardware provider facilities. The edge computing device is configured to execute classical computing portions of a hybrid algorithm in coordination with the quantum computer, which executes quantum computing portions of the hybrid algorithm. Results of the execution of the hybrid algorithm are automatically stored to a data storage service accessible to the customer.

Abstract:
A robotic device management service obtains a set of parameters of a simulation environment and a set of components for execution of a simulation of a robotic device application. Based on these parameters, the robotic device management service selects a set of resources for executing the application in a simulation environment. The robotic device management service may launch the set of components among the set of resources and monitor execution of the application in the simulation environment to ensure completion of the simulation.

Abstract:
A network-attachable data transfer device housed within a shippable enclosure that incorporates an updateable electronic display for displaying shipping destination information is disclosed. The device may be initialized (e.g., prepared to receive data, and the updateable electronic shipping display set to the shipping destination) by a service provider and shipped, in accordance with the displayed destination address, as a self-contained shipping unit. The device may be installed onto a network at the destination and loaded with data. The display may also be updated with the next destination address such that the device is shipped to the updated destination address (e.g., back to the service provider, or onto other destinations before being send back to the service provider). When the device is received back at the service provider, the data is transferred from the device to a service provider storage facility, wiped of data, and prepared to be sent out again.
